LOS ANGELES (AP) — Fresh & Easy Neighborhood Market Inc. is recalling its f&e-brand organic baby spinach because it could be contaminated with listeria, an organism that can cause serious and sometimes fatal infections in young children and others with weakened immune systems.
While no illnesses have been reported, the El Segundo, Calif. company said Friday that it was taking precautions after one bag of spinach tested positive for listeria.
The recalled products have the “enjoy by” date of August 1 and were sold in Fresh & Easy Neighborhood Market stores in California, Nevada and Arizona.
